This trail takes you to one of the (seasonally) staffed fire lookouts in the park. It starts on the shore of Bowman Lake, with the first half remaining relatively flat before gaining elevation.

Numa Lookout

Distance: 5.7 mi (9.2 km), one way
Elevation gain: 3,396 ft (1035 m)
Elevation loss: 514 ft (157 m)
Trailhead: Bowman Lake Ranger Station
